Temple to hold a clothing drive for Hurricane Sandy victims

Temple will have a clothing and supply drive to benefit the victims of Hurricane Sandy on Saturday at Lincoln Financial Field.

Members of the Temple athletics will collect gently used clothes, blankets, diapers and toiletries before the start of the noon football game between Temple and Cincinnati.

The collected items will be donated to the Sunday Breakfast Resue Mission for hurricane victims.

The drop off boxes will be located outside the box office, the Comcast gate and the North East gate.
